Subject: Gatehouse cut-over complete

The cut-over of internal traffic to the Gatehouse API gateway finished last night without incident. All service-to-service calls now pass through Gatehouse, and the legacy passthrough has been disabled. Rate limiting is enforced per calling service, with a global ceiling as backstop; limits were carried over from the pilot with minor tightening on the batch tier. For your review, the rate-limiting configuration now active in production is included below.

config for tagaf-bawif:
[norok]
host = norok.ordinworks.local
user = norok_svc
database = norok_prod

Subject: On-call handover — canary gating

Handing off the Skylark deploy pipeline. Current canary gating rules: promotion blocks if error rate exceeds 0.5% over 15 minutes or p99 latency regresses more than 20% versus baseline. I loosened the latency window Tuesday after false positives from the cache warmup phase; details in the change log. One canary is currently held for the ledger service — safe to release once metrics settle. Questions about the gating config go here.

escalation mailbox, kagef-kawef: frador_zorix@tolvaqlabs.internal

## Break-Glass: Config Hot-Reload (Driftgate)

For the weekly sync: if Driftgate's hot-reload pipeline pushes a bad config and normal rollback fails, break-glass access lets you force-pin the last known-good snapshot. Two approvers normally required; in emergencies, one suffices with post-hoc review. The override console requires the recovery passphrase listed below.

recovery phrase for yagap-yadug: praath-oliwyn

## Runbook: Account Recovery — Paritywren Checker

Paritywren continuously compares published hotel rates across partner feeds and flags parity breaches. If the crawler's service account locks after repeated auth failures, rate comparisons silently stall, so the release manager must confirm recovery before tagging any release. Follow the reset steps in order: suspend the scheduler, clear stale sessions, then reauthenticate. The final reauthentication prompt accepts only the recovery passphrase below.

recovery phrase for fajeg-kawep: druix-gorius-briax-ulaeth-fraox-lammir-pelox-jormir-pelwyn-julir